I have a PCB with multiple copper pours on it. I can "ripup" these pours , so that i can inspect the PCB more easily. (when ripped up, the pours are still there, but only theIR outline is there)

Supposing i forget to fill the pours back in again when making the gerber files......does this mean that the pours would not appear in the gerber files?....and thus the PCB manufacturer would not make the pours on the PCB?
 

Re: Eagle Pro...Gerbers incluse copper pours when pours have been "unpoured"

The copper pours are automatically done by the CAM processor - you do not have to do it, it is purely a visual aid for you. You can easily check by loading a board with copper pour and running the CAM processor and checking the Gerbers.
